Minimum Order Quantity (MOQ) Explained
MOQ is a critical factor when choosing a manufacturing partner. At luckyyoga, we understand that startups and small brands may have limited capital. Therefore, we offer flexible MOQs for our ODM products, typically starting at 100 pieces per colorway. For OEM orders, MOQs are higher due to the custom tooling and development involved. Our team works with you to find a balance that meets your budget while ensuring production efficiency.
How MOQ Affects Pricing
Lower MOQs often result in higher per-unit costs, while larger orders benefit from economies of scale. We provide transparent pricing structures so you can plan your inventory and budget effectively. Our sales team can help you forecast demand and optimize order quantities.

What is the typical MOQ for luckylifegear Yoga Leggings Manufacturing Part 138?
For ODM products, our MOQ starts at 100 pieces per colorway. For OEM orders, the MOQ is higher and depends on the complexity of the design and fabric sourcing. We work with clients to find a suitable quantity that balances cost and production efficiency.
Can I get samples before placing a bulk order?
Yes, we provide samples for approval before mass production. Samples are charged separately but are fully refundable upon confirmation of a bulk order. This ensures you can evaluate quality and fit firsthand.
How long does production take?
Production lead times typically range from 30 to 60 days, depending on order size and complexity. We strive to meet tight deadlines and offer express production for urgent orders, subject to availability.
